About the Community

A nonprofit corporation, A.G. Rhodes Atlanta accepts Medicare and Medicaid. The facility contains 138 beds with an average occupancy rate of 77.1%.

Resident council is available. A.G. Rhodes Atlanta is not a continuing care retirement community.

The most recent standard fire safety inspection saw automatic sprinklers in all required areas.
